WhDNt+uk) UXOs and Laos
G\*`%B_ n 1(
]{tF We are in that part of the world where the worst imaginable war crimes
8b+%:eJ have been committed—and where the nature of those crimes continues
n5?7iU&JIo with a vengeance with barely an end in sight.
l D]?9K29 7i9wfc h$U Between 1964 and 1973, the USAF (if you don’t know what this is stop
`(@{t:L reading) dropped more than 2 million tons of ordnance on Lao territory
q}J Eesf in over 500,000 missions, according to US bombing records. Laos is,
>+*lG>!z therefore, the world’s most heavily bombed nation in history. We read
p1,.f&(f today that this tonnage exceeds the total tonnage dropped by the US in
- 4S4I all of World War Two!
.+-7 'ux 8|rlP And keep this in mind: 44% of the population lived below the
.H5^ N\V| international poverty line of the equivalent of US$1.25 a day
D*)"?LG according to data from 2006, though the CIA World Factbook currently
A*? Qm places this figure at 26%.. Keep in mind the total population of this
,f[Oy:fr country is smaller than that of New York City—around 6 million. A real
"D
ivsq^ threat to US security.
p[D,.0SuC e{*z4q1 Exclamation point.
QH6_nZY m>'#664q1 The real horror is not that this explosive tsunami took its toll on
8{p#Nl?U1 Laos during this decade, but that up to thirty percentage of the
:Y&h'FGZm bombs, artillery and mortar shells, and mines did not explode and are
oh >0}Gc8 still lethal, making agricultural production nearly impossible in some
+kOXa^K areas. In other words, food production and other economic development
>):>Pz%U is being hampered by areas too dangerous to cultivate.
Q_|Lv& Qf|c^B Not to mention the continuous crop of amputees among the poorest
7T=:dv peasants trying to work the fields, and children who romp around in
LLwC*) # the uncleared areas of Laos. We in the USA really do live in shuttered
*GM.2``e island. Will what we don’t know or care to know about the world we’ve
v79\(BX partially created come back to haunt us? It already has.

'zYx4&s 《未爆炸弹和老挝》
S!7|vb*ko 美国人在这片土地上犯下了可以想象的最顶级的战争罪,而这罪行还在继续。
c)17[9" QeD ;GzG 根据美国炸弹记录,在1964到1973 年间,美军在老挝扔下了两百万吨炸药,执行任务50多万次。这就使老挝成为世界历史上被炸得最多的国家。这比美军在二战扔的炸弹的总和还多。
'tq4-11xB N1'$;9 c 根据2006年的资料,这个国家44%的人生活在国际贫困线以下,每天折和1.25美元,美国中央情报局的今天的数字是26%。但你要记住,这国家只有6百万人口,比纽约人口还少。 老挝对美国的安全是真正的威胁。
qApf\o3[0 P? LpI`f 惊叹。
us^J!
s7 v?S3G-r 但真正可怕的,并不是老挝被狂轰滥炸了十年,就完事了,还有大约30%的空投炸弹,火炮,迫击炮,及地雷还没炸,也还能炸。 这使某些地区几乎没有可能从事农业生产。 换句话说,因为进入某些地区耕地太危险,老挝的食品和其他经济发展受到了阻碍。
4% 2MY\ NKRH>2, 更不用提一茬一茬被炸残的农民,他们最贫穷,试图去耕地,还有那些在雷区玩耍的孩子们。
:"Kr-Hm` ImI,q:[67 我们美国人真的生活在自我封闭的岛上。 我们参与创造了今天的世界,这个我们不知道的,或我们不在意知道的世界,我们会不会被魔鬼缠身呢? 其实,已经发生了。
